Immunotherapy with Pru p 3 for food allergy to peach and non-specific lipid transfer protein: a systematic review

摘要

BACKGROUND: Non-specific lipid-transfer protein (nsLTP) is a pan-allergen in the plant world, and a cause of significant concern as food allergen in the Mediterranean area, due to its general heat- and acid-resistance and hence the risk of severe allergic reactions. Pru p 3, the peach nsLTP, is considered the primary sensitizer to this allergen family and this allergy is usually persistent. Allergen-free diet and acute treatment of manifestations are the main recognized management goals in food allergy. MAIN TEXT: The role of immunotherapy for treating food allergy in adult patients is controversial, but immunotherapy for Pru p 3 could potentially represent a relevant therapeutic strategy. We systematically searched databases for studies assessing the role of immunotherapy Pru p 3 in food allergy. Overall, nine studies were included. Immunotherapy with Pru p 3 appears to be effective and with a good safety profile in both peach and LTP allergy for some foods, such as peanut, in both RCT and real-life studies. CONCLUSIONS: Immunotherapy with Pru p 3 is a possible treatment option for food allergy to the peach LTP in the Mediterranean area, although at present have not reached routinary clinical practice. Larger studies are needed to confirm these findings and identify predictive biomarkers.
